Block 661,872
Block Hash
04f0e384c394aef5c0df662ad946870b8e9075f5992165b9708ce55a08
a86bb8
Previous Block Hash
6591e2ff3d291e8f735c4d9917b218c2b0fe17d465f192900743204373 5fcdfa
Mined
Transactions
2
Difficulty
29.50 M
Size
401 bytes
Transactions (2)
1 input, 1 output
10,000.00227
PEPE
1 input, 2 outputs
1,068,668.989547
PEPE